You should call BMW for ESys tech support

For the record, my installation has the same basic bug. 3.34 (that says "EditNCD"), fails to do so, but NCD file can be edited by FDL-Editor directly. 3.33 (that says "<Svt.CompareView.edit.fdl.name>"), works fine (opens and edits NCD file in FDL-Editor). Don't know about 3.35, waiting until 11/2020.xx update to get ESysX update that will support it. I use 3.33 because of this on my current, year-old ISTEP.
